How to Check Your MacBook Storage
Checking your MacBook storage is a simple process. Here's how to do it:
- Click on the Apple menu in the top-left corner of your screen.
- Select "About This Mac."
- Click on the "Storage" tab.
Once you're on the Storage tab, you'll see a breakdown of how much storage you're using and what's taking up that space. You'll also see a bar graph that shows how much space is available on your MacBook. If the bar is mostly red, that means you're running low on space and should consider freeing up some storage.
How to Free Up Space on Your MacBook
If you've determined that you need to free up space on your MacBook, here are some tips to help you do it:
- Delete unnecessary files: Go through your files and delete anything you no longer need. This can include old documents, pictures, and videos.
- Uninstall unused programs: If you have programs on your MacBook that you no longer use, uninstall them to free up space.
- Use cloud storage: Consider using a cloud storage service like iCloud or Dropbox to store files and free up space on your MacBook.
- Clear your cache: Your web browser stores temporary files that can take up space over time. Clearing your cache can free up some storage.
- Empty your trash: Don't forget to empty your trash when you delete files. Otherwise, they'll continue to take up space on your MacBook.
